浙江萬里學院《數據庫技術及應用》2021-2022學年第一學期期末試卷_第1頁
浙江萬里學院《數據庫技術及應用》2021-2022學年第一學期期末試卷_第2頁
浙江萬里學院《數據庫技術及應用》2021-2022學年第一學期期末試卷_第3頁
浙江萬里學院《數據庫技術及應用》2021-2022學年第一學期期末試卷_第4頁
浙江萬里學院《數據庫技術及應用》2021-2022學年第一學期期末試卷_第5頁
全文預覽已結束

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

裝訂線裝訂線PAGE2第1頁,共3頁浙江萬里學院

《數據庫技術及應用》2021-2022學年第一學期期末試卷院(系)_______班級_______學號_______姓名_______題號一二三四總分得分批閱人一、單選題(本大題共15個小題,每小題2分,共30分.在每小題給出的四個選項中,只有一項是符合題目要求的.)1、在數據庫設計中,規范化是一個重要的概念。以下關于規范化的描述,哪一項是不準確的?()A.規范化的目的是減少數據冗余和數據不一致性B.第三范式要求每個非主屬性都完全依賴于主鍵,且不存在傳遞依賴C.過度規范化可能會導致查詢時需要進行更多的連接操作,影響性能D.只要達到第一范式,數據庫的設計就是合理和高效的2、當數據庫中的數據量不斷增長時,可能需要對數據庫進行性能優化。假設一個查詢語句執行速度較慢,以下哪種優化方法可能是首先考慮的()A.增加索引B.調整數據庫參數C.對表進行分區D.升級硬件設備3、在數據庫的規范化過程中,需要將一個存在部分函數依賴和傳遞依賴的關系模式分解為多個更規范的關系模式。假設一個關系模式存在學生(學號,姓名,課程號,課程名,成績),以下哪種分解方式能夠滿足第三范式(3NF)的要求?()A.(學號,姓名),(課程號,課程名),(學號,課程號,成績)B.(學號,課程號,成績),(課程號,課程名)C.(學號,姓名,課程號),(課程號,課程名,成績)D.(學號,姓名),(課程號,課程名),(學號,課程號),(學號,成績)4、在數據庫系統中,死鎖是一種常見的并發問題。以下關于死鎖的描述,哪一項是不正確的?()A.多個事務相互等待對方釋放資源B.死鎖可以通過預防、檢測和解除等方法來處理C.一旦發生死鎖,數據庫系統會自動解決,無需人工干預D.不合理的事務調度順序可能導致死鎖5、假設一個數據庫系統需要與外部系統進行數據集成,以下哪種接口或協議可能是最常用的?()A.ODBC(開放數據庫連接)B.JDBC(Java數據庫連接)C.RESTfulAPID.以上都是6、在一個數據庫應用中,需要對大量的數據進行排序操作。為了提高排序性能,可以考慮以下哪些因素?()A.增加內存,以便能夠容納更多的排序數據B.選擇合適的排序算法,如快速排序或歸并排序C.優化索引結構,減少排序過程中的數據讀取D.以上因素都需要考慮7、在數據庫系統中,存儲過程(StoredProcedure)是一組預編譯的SQL語句。以下關于存儲過程的描述,哪一項是不正確的?()A.可以提高數據庫操作的執行效率B.能夠增強代碼的安全性和可維護性C.不支持參數傳遞D.可以減少網絡流量8、在分布式數據庫系統中,數據分片是一種常見的技術。以下關于數據分片的描述,哪一項是不正確的?()A.可以提高數據的局部性和訪問效率B.分片策略需要根據業務需求和數據特點來制定C.數據分片會增加數據管理的復雜性D.數據分片后,每個分片都包含完整的數據副本9、想象一個數據庫系統,需要支持高并發的讀操作和少量的寫操作。以下哪種數據庫配置可能是最優化的?()A.調整緩存大小,優先滿足讀操作的緩存需求B.優化寫操作的日志記錄和提交機制C.增加讀副本,分擔讀操作的壓力D.以上都是10、數據庫的備份策略需要考慮多種因素。假設一個電子商務網站每天都有大量的交易數據產生,以下哪種備份頻率和保留策略最為合理?()A.每天全備份,保留一周B.每天增量備份,保留一個月C.每周全備份,每天增量備份,保留三個月D.以上策略根據具體情況選擇11、在一個數據庫中,需要對大量的數據進行排序和分組操作。為了提高性能,以下哪種方式可能是最有效的?()A.在排序和分組的字段上創建索引B.增加數據庫服務器的內存C.優化數據庫的查詢計劃D.減少數據量,只處理必要的數據12、當進行數據庫的模式變更時,例如添加或刪除一個字段,以下哪種方法可以盡量減少對應用程序的影響()A.直接在生產數據庫上進行操作B.先在測試環境進行測試,然后再應用到生產環境C.不通知應用程序開發團隊,自行變更D.以上方法影響相同13、考慮到一個數據庫系統的高可用性要求,例如一個在線支付系統需要24/7不間斷服務。以下哪種技術或架構可以滿足這種需求?()A.數據庫集群B.主從復制結合故障切換C.讀寫分離D.以上都是14、在一個數據庫中,存在大量的歷史數據,很少被訪問,但需要保留以備查詢。為了節省存儲空間,以下哪種方法可能是最可行的?()A.將歷史數據遷移到離線存儲介質,如磁帶B.對歷史數據進行壓縮存儲C.刪除歷史數據,只保留最近一段時間的數據D.建立歷史數據表,與當前數據表分離存儲15、假設一個數據庫系統需要支持大規模的數據存儲和高并發訪問,同時要具備良好的擴展性。以下哪種數據庫管理系統可能是最佳選擇?()A.MySQLB.PostgreSQLC.MongoDBD.Oracle二、簡答題(本大題共3個小題,共15分)1、(本題5分)什么是數據庫的索引覆蓋查詢優化?2、(本題5分)簡述數據庫中的連接操作(內連接、外連接等)。3、(本題5分)如何進行數據庫的存儲性能優化效果評估?三、綜合應用題(本大題共5個小題,共25分)1、(本題5分)構建一個汽車美容管理系統的數據庫,包含美容項目、車輛、消費記錄等表,實現查詢某輛車的美容消費詳情。2、(本題5分)構建一個工廠節能減排管理系統的數據庫,包括節能措施、減排數據、考核記錄等表,完成查詢某項節能措施的減排數據。3、(本題5分)構建一個電商直播數據庫,包括主播、商品和銷售記錄。實現以下查詢:-查找某位主播推薦的所有商品銷售情況。-計算每種商品的直播銷售轉化率。-列出直播銷售轉化率最高的商品名稱和主播姓名。4、(本題5分)構建一個汽車裝飾店管理系統的數據庫,包含裝飾項目、車輛、消費記錄等表,實現查詢某輛車的裝飾消費記錄。5、(本題5分)為一個物流配送中心數據庫,涵蓋貨物、配送區域和配送記錄。進行如下查詢:-查找某批貨物的配送區域詳情。-計算每個配送區域的配送次數。-找出配送延誤次數最多的配送區域和對應的貨物。四、設計題(本大題共3個小題,共30分)1、(本題10分)設計一個物流倉儲管理系統的數據庫,系統管理倉庫的存儲信息,包括貨物種類、數量、存放位置和出入庫記錄。倉庫有倉庫信息和管理員記錄。貨物有貨物詳情和供應商信息。請詳細設計數據庫,闡述表之間的關聯,并考慮如何進行倉庫空間優化和貨物盤點。2、(本題10分)設計一個二手車交易平臺的數據庫,存儲車輛的信息(車型、車牌號、行駛里程、首次登記日期等)、賣家的信息(姓名、聯系方式、出售價格等)以及交易記錄(交

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論